Job Description
  • Senior Financial Analyst Responsibilities:
    • Assist in the development and maintenance of the company's financial plans, budgets, and forecasts. Collaborate with various departments to gather data and ensure the accuracy and completeness of financial projections.
    • Conduct in-depth financial analysis, including variance analysis, trend analysis, and scenario modeling, to provide insights into the company's financial performance and help identify opportunities for improvement.
    • Prepare and present financial performance reports to management and stakeholders. These reports may include key performance indicators (KPIs), financial metrics, and other relevant analyses.
    • Monitor actual financial performance against budgets and forecasts. Identify and explain variances, and work with department heads to address budget deviations.
    • Build and maintain financial models to support strategic planning, investment decisions, and other business initiatives.
    • Analyze costs, expenses, and revenue trends to identify areas for cost optimization and revenue enhancement.
    • Identify cost drivers, variances, and trends by analyzing cost data to support decision-making processes.
    • Provide financial support cross-functionally on contract negotiation and management, rebate analysis, profit management, and pricing strategy execution,
